Council rejects 'Shell to sea' plea

The wife of a Mayo man jailed for protesting against a controversial gas pipeline today failed to secure the County Council’s support for their campaign.

Despite Mary Corduff’s pleas over the safety of the 70km line in a four and a half hour debate, councillors voted against a motion calling on energy giant Shell to refine the gas at sea.
